KK under attack
Loose table. Opponents are fish.
Absolute Poker 3/6 Hold'em (8 handed) converter Preflop: Hero is Button with K[img]/images/graemlins/club.gif[/img], K[img]/images/graemlins/heart.gif[/img]. UTG calls, UTG+1 folds, MP1 folds, MP2 folds, CO folds, Hero raises, SB calls, BB folds, UTG calls. Flop: (7 SB) T[img]/images/graemlins/heart.gif[/img], T[img]/images/graemlins/club.gif[/img], Q[img]/images/graemlins/diamond.gif[/img] <font color="blue">(3 players)</font> SB bets, UTG raises, Hero ???? I don't think you can lay it down yet. Typical opponents at these limits aren't coming out with a ten until at least the turn. If there's tons of action on an expensive street, then maybe.
I would 3 bet. |
